I just tried to compile gdb trunk on Solaris 11.4 (formerly 12), and
failed for a couple of reasons:

*

In file included from /usr/include/python2.7/Python.h:128:0,
                 from /vol/src/gnu/gdb/gdb/dist/gdb/python/python-internal.h:94,
                 from /vol/src/gnu/gdb/gdb/dist/gdb/python/py-instruction.h:23,
                 from /vol/src/gnu/gdb/gdb/dist/gdb/python/py-instruction.c:21:
/usr/include/python2.7/ceval.h:67:0: error: ignoring #pragma no_inline  [-Werror=unknown-pragmas]
 #pragma no_inline(PyEval_EvalFrameEx)
 ^

  New in Solaris 11.4: <python2.7/ceval.h> uses a Studio-only #pragma.
  I've disabled the warning in warnings.m4.

*

/vol/src/gnu/gdb/gdb/dist/gdb/ser-pipe.c: In function ‘int pipe_open(serial*, const char*)’:
/vol/src/gnu/gdb/gdb/dist/gdb/ser-pipe.c:77:9: error: ‘pid_t vfork()’ is deprecated (declared at /usr/include/unistd.h:659) [-Werror=deprecated-declarations]
   pid = vfork ();
         ^
/vol/src/gnu/gdb/gdb/dist/gdb/ser-pipe.c:77:16: error: ‘pid_t vfork()’ is deprecated (declared at /usr/include/unistd.h:659) [-Werror=deprecated-declarations]
   pid = vfork ();
                ^

  Since Solaris 11, vfork () is marked deprecated in <unistd.h>.

  cf. vfork(2):

       The  vfork()  and vforkx() functions are deprecated. Their sole legiti-
       mate use as a prelude to an immediate call to a function from the  exec
       family can be achieved safely by posix_spawn(3C) or posix_spawnp(3C).

  Again, I've disabled the warning.

*

/vol/src/gnu/gdb/gdb/dist/gdb/cli/cli-cmds.c: In function ‘void shell_escape(const char*, int)’:
/vol/src/gnu/gdb/gdb/dist/gdb/cli/cli-cmds.c:750:14: error: ‘pid_t vfork()’ is deprecated (declared at /usr/include/unistd.h:659) [-Werror=deprecated-declarations]
   if ((pid = vfork ()) == 0)
              ^
/vol/src/gnu/gdb/gdb/dist/gdb/cli/cli-cmds.c:750:21: error: ‘pid_t vfork()’ is deprecated (declared at /usr/include/unistd.h:659) [-Werror=deprecated-declarations]
   if ((pid = vfork ()) == 0)
                     ^

  Same problem.

*

/vol/src/gnu/gdb/gdb/dist/gdb/procfs.c: In function ‘void procfs_init_inferior(target_ops*, int)’:
/vol/src/gnu/gdb/gdb/dist/gdb/procfs.c:4380:30: error: ‘START_INFERIOR_TRAPS_EXPECTED’ was not declared in this scope
   gdb_startup_inferior (pid, START_INFERIOR_TRAPS_EXPECTED);
                              ^

  defined in nat/fork-inferior.h, need to include that header

/vol/src/gnu/gdb/gdb/dist/gdb/procfs.c: In function ‘void procfs_create_inferior(target_ops*, const char*, const string&, char**, int)’:
/vol/src/gnu/gdb/gdb/dist/gdb/procfs.c:4605:38: error: ‘fork_inferior’ was not declared in this scope
          NULL, NULL, shell_file, NULL);
                                      ^

  likewise

/vol/src/gnu/gdb/gdb/dist/gdb/procfs.c: In function ‘void procfs_info_proc(target_ops*, const char*, info_proc_what)’:
/vol/src/gnu/gdb/gdb/dist/gdb/procfs.c:5124:20: error: ‘argv’ was not declared in this scope
   for (char *arg : argv)
                    ^

  Typo, should be built_argv instead!

*

Undefined                       first referenced
 symbol                             in file
fork_inferior(char const*, std::basic_string<char, std::char_traits<char>, std::allocator<char> > const&, char**, void (*)(), void (*)(int), void (*)(), char const*, void (*)(char const*, char* const*, char* const*)) procfs.o
startup_inferior(int, int, target_waitstatus*, ptid_t*) fork-child.o
ld: fatal: symbol referencing errors
collect2: error: ld returned 1 exit status
make[2]: *** [Makefile:2249: gdb] Error 1

  Need to add fork-inferior.o to NATDEPFILES.

With the changes below, I can build gdb on sparcv9-sun-solaris2.11 and
amd64-pc-solaris2.11 and a simple smoke test (gdb/gdb gdb/gdb) works.

Ok for mainline?

2017-09-21  Rainer Orth  <ro@CeBiTec.Uni-Bielefeld.DE>

	* configure.nat <i386sol2,i386>: Add fork-inferior.o to NATDEPFILES.
	<sol2,sparc>: Likewise.
	<sol2-64,i386>: Likewise.

	* warning.m4 (AM_GDB_WARNINGS): Disable -Wunknown-pragmas,
	-Wdeprecated-declarations on *-*-solaris*.
	* configure: Regenerate.

	* procfs.c: Include "nat/inferior.h".
	(procfs_info_proc): Fix typo.

diff --git a/gdb/configure.nat b/gdb/configure.nat
--- a/gdb/configure.nat
+++ b/gdb/configure.nat
@@ -216,7 +216,8 @@ case ${gdb_host} in
 	case ${gdb_host_cpu} in
 	    i386)
 		# Host: Solaris x86
-		NATDEPFILES='fork-child.o i386-v4-nat.o i386-sol2-nat.o \
+		NATDEPFILES='fork-child.o fork-inferior.o
+		i386-v4-nat.o i386-sol2-nat.o
 		procfs.o proc-api.o proc-events.o proc-flags.o proc-why.o'
 		HAVE_NATIVE_GCORE_HOST=1
 		;;
@@ -464,7 +465,7 @@ case ${gdb_host} in
 		# Host: Solaris SPARC & UltraSPARC
 		NAT_FILE='nm-sol2.h'
 		NATDEPFILES='sparc-sol2-nat.o \
-		fork-child.o \
+		fork-child.o fork-inferior.o \
 		procfs.o proc-api.o proc-events.o proc-flags.o proc-why.o'
 		HAVE_NATIVE_GCORE_HOST=1
 		;;
@@ -474,7 +475,8 @@ case ${gdb_host} in
 	case ${gdb_host_cpu} in
 	    i386)
 		# Host: Solaris x86_64
-		NATDEPFILES='fork-child.o amd64-nat.o i386-v4-nat.o i386-sol2-nat.o \
+		NATDEPFILES='fork-child.o fork-inferior.o \
+		amd64-nat.o i386-v4-nat.o i386-sol2-nat.o \
 		procfs.o proc-api.o proc-events.o proc-flags.o proc-why.o'
 		HAVE_NATIVE_GCORE_HOST=1
 		;;
diff --git a/gdb/procfs.c b/gdb/procfs.c
--- a/gdb/procfs.c
+++ b/gdb/procfs.c
@@ -30,6 +30,7 @@
 #include "gdbthread.h"
 #include "regcache.h"
 #include "inf-child.h"
+#include "nat/fork-inferior.h"
 #include "filestuff.h"
 
 #if defined (NEW_PROC_API)
@@ -5121,7 +5122,7 @@ procfs_info_proc (struct target_ops *ops
 
   old_chain = make_cleanup (null_cleanup, 0);
   gdb_argv built_argv (args);
-  for (char *arg : argv)
+  for (char *arg : built_argv)
     {
       if (isdigit (arg[0]))
 	{
diff --git a/gdb/warning.m4 b/gdb/warning.m4
--- a/gdb/warning.m4
+++ b/gdb/warning.m4
@@ -43,10 +43,17 @@ build_warnings="-Wall -Wpointer-arith \
 -Wno-sign-compare -Wno-narrowing -Wno-error=maybe-uninitialized \
 -Wno-mismatched-tags"
 
-# Enable -Wno-format by default when using gcc on mingw since many
-# GCC versions complain about %I64.
 case "${host}" in
-  *-*-mingw32*) build_warnings="$build_warnings -Wno-format" ;;
+  *-*-mingw32*)
+    # Enable -Wno-format by default when using gcc on mingw since many
+    # GCC versions complain about %I64.
+    build_warnings="$build_warnings -Wno-format" ;;
+  *-*-solaris*)
+    # Solaris 11.4 <python2.7/ceval.h> uses #pragma no_inline that GCC
+    # doesn't understand.
+    build_warnings="$build_warnings -Wno-unknown-pragmas"
+    # Solaris 11 <unistd.h> marks vfork deprecated.
+    build_warnings="$build_warnings -Wno-deprecated-declarations" ;;
   *) build_warnings="$build_warnings -Wformat-nonliteral" ;;
 esac
